Output 33db2923d871147c122796f5f377b29ae141c4fcd185d6e66a7d0bc233f1916c:1

value
10175403
script pubkey
OP_0 OP_PUSHBYTES_20 bdf7ac9694bf5da4e7f64a555f6c0519f62fe684
address
bc1qhhm6e955haw6felkff247mq9r8mzle5yxla4et
transaction
33db2923d871147c122796f5f377b29ae141c4fcd185d6e66a7d0bc233f1916c
spent
true